QUINCE TARTE TATIN RECIPE



Quince Tarte Tatin Recipe image

Why not follow this quince dessert recipe to make a gorgeous quince tarte Tatin? It marries golden, buttery puff pastry and seasonal quinces in a delicious family treat. Serve the tarte Tatin with a scoop of ice cream and watch it disappear!

Provided by Irina

Categories     Tarts

Time 1h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 puff pastry dough
6 - 8 large quinces
6 1/3 cups (1.5 liters) water
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 cup (200 g) brown sugar
1/3 cup (75 ml) honey
2 whole star anise
1 vanilla bean (split lengthwise)
1/2 cup (112 g) granulated sugar
2.8 oz. (80 g) butter
1 tablespoon lemon juice

Steps:

  • peel fruit with a vegetable peeler, remove a quince core and cut in quarters. In a saucepan, heat water, brown sugar, honey, vanilla, whole star anise, and lemon juice. Add quince quarters into the simmering liquid. Cover the pan with a parchment paper circle with a small hole cut in the center and place it on top. Simmer quince quarters (do not boil) for two hours, maybe longer, until quinces are rosy in color. To test the fruit, insert the tip of a knife: it must come in and out easily. Remove from the heat, drain quinces with a colander or remove them from the syrup with a slotted spoon and let cool.
  • place sugar with lemon juice in a tarte Tatin pan or a pie pan 9-inch/23 cm in diameter. Cook until sugar melts and starts caramelizing. Add butter and let cook until melted, stirring occasionally. Remove from the heat and arrange poached quinces over the caramel in a spiral with the cut sides facing up, packing them as tight as possible. Bring the pan over medium heat and cook for 10 to 12 minutes to caramelize the fruit. Remove from the heat and let cool.
  • Preheat oven to 355 F/180 C. Roll the dough with a rolling pin and cut a circle of the pan size you are using. Place the puff pastry over quinces and prick it with a fork. Then bake for about 25 minutes.
  • After baking, allow the dessert to rest for about 5 minutes, then invert the pan onto a serving plate, using oven mitts.

APPLE-QUINCE TARTE TATIN



Apple-Quince Tarte Tatin image

I love a good, classic version of tarte Tatin, the famed French caramelized-apple tart, as much as the next guy-probably even more. But adding slices of quince makes this variation extra inviting to me. If you're unfamiliar with quince, a cousin of the apple, it's likely because they're inedible in their raw state, so they tend to get neglected by folks who don't know about the seductive, beguiling flavor that's coaxed out of them by cooking. Like apples, quince are in season in the fall, and they're easy to find by following your nose; when they're ripe, their scent is rather intoxicating. I often keep a bowl of them on my dining table to perfume my entire apartment.

Yield makes one 10-inch (25-cm) tart; 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 cup (140 g) all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ons sugar
1/4 teaspoon salt
4 tablespoons (2 ounces/60 g) unsalted butter cut into 1/2-inch (1.5-cm) pieces and chilled
3 tablespoons (45 ml) ice water
8 medium apples (4 pounds/2 kg)
2 medium quinces (1 pound/450 g)
3 tablespoons (1 1/2 ounces/45 g) unsalted butter
3/4 cup (150 g) sugar

Steps:

  • To make the dough, in a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ment (or in a bowl with a pastry blender), mix together the flour, the 2 teaspoons sugar, and the salt. Add the 4 tablespoons (2 ounces/60 g) chilled butter pieces and keep mixing until the butter pieces are about the size of corn kernels. Add the ice water and mix until the dough comes together. Gather the dough and shape it into a disk, wrap it in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es.
  • To prepare the fruit and assemble the tart, peel, quarter, and core the apples. Peel, quarter, and core the quinces, then cut them into 1/4-inch (6-mm) slices. Melt the 3 tablespoons (1 1/2 ounces/145 g) butter in a 10-inch (25-cm) cast iron skillet. Sprinkle the 3/4 cup (150 g) sugar over the bottom of the pan and remove from the heat.
  • Pack the apples tightly in the pan, standing them on end, with the cored sides facing inward. It may seem like a lot of fruit, but they'll cook down considerably. Insert the quince slices between the apples.
  • Place the skillet on the stovetop and cook over medium heat until the juices thicken and become lightly caramelized, about 25 minutes. While they're cooking, press down on the apples to ease them into the pan and promote caramelization.
  •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C).
  • Lightly flour a work surface and roll out the dough into a 12-inch (30-cm) circle. Drape the dough over the apples in the skillet and tuck the edges down between the sides of the skillet and the apples.
  • Bake the tart until the pastry has browned, about 40 minutes. Remove from the oven and invert a serving plate over the skillet. Wearing long oven mitts, grasp both the skillet and the plate and turn them over together, away from you, to unmold the tart. Be careful of any hot juices that may spill out!
  • Although purists say tarte Tatin is best served on its own, others appreciate a spoonful of crème fraîche or Vanilla Ice Cream (page 143) on top or alongside.
  • The dough can be made up to 2 days ahead and refrigerated, or frozen for up to 1 month. Tarte Tatin should be served warm the day it's made. You can make it an hour or so in advance and leave it on the serving plate, under the overturned skillet, to keep it warm after baking. It can also be rewarmed in a low oven.
  • Poaching the quince before assembling the tart will turn them a lovely ruby-red color and bring out even more flavor: In a medium saucepan, bring 1/2 cup (100 g) sugar, 1 1/2 cups (375 ml) water, and a 2-inch (5-cm) piece of vanilla bean, split lengthwise, stirring to dissolve the sugar, then decrease the heat to maintain a simmer.
  • Peel, core, and cut the quinces into eighths. Put the pieces in the saucepan, cover with a circle of parchment paper cut to fit inside the pan, and simmer gently, covered, until tender, 30 to 60 minutes. Once poached, the quince can be kept in the refrigerator in the poaching liquid for up to 1 week. When assembling the tart, tuck the poached quince pieces between the apples. The poaching liquid can be reduced in a skillet until thick and syrupy, cooled slightly, and used as a sauce, if desired.
  • Use a full-flavored apple, one that won't turn to mush during cooking. Winesap, Granny Smith, Northern Spy, Pippin, and Jonagold work well.

CARAMELIZED APPLE TART



Caramelized Apple Tart image

This rustic tart takes its inspiration from the French tarte tatin. Use our Pie Dough recipe for the crust.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es     Pie & Tarts Recipes

Time 1h30m

Number Of Ingredients 5

All-purpose flour, for dusting
Pie Dough for Caramelized Apple Tart, or 1 unbaked store-bought refrigerated pie crust (7 1/2 ounces)
6 tablespoons unsalted butter, room temperature
1/2 cup sugar
6 (about 2 3/4 pounds) Rome Beauty or McIntosh apples, peeled, cored, and each cut into 8 wedges

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 425 degrees. On a floured work surface, roll out pie dough to a 1/8-inch thickness (or unfold store-bought dough). Invert a 9-inch plate on top of dough; trim dough around plate with a sharp paring knife to form a round (discard scraps, or save for another use). Refrigerate until needed.
  • Assemble the tart in a 10-inch cast-iron skillet. Press softened butter evenly into the bottom of the skillet, then sprinkle with the sugar. Arrange apple wedges in a circle around edge, then fill in the center with remaining wedges. Place skillet over medium heat, and cook until sugar mixture is light amber in color and bubbly, 8 to 10 minutes (syrup might brown unevenly).
  • Transfer to oven; cook until apples have softened, about 30 minutes. Carefully place dough round on top; bake until golden brown, about 15 minutes more.
  • Let cool, about 20 minutes. Run a knife around edge of skillet; invert tart onto a serving platter. Replace any apples that may have stuck to bottom of skillet; drizzle with any remaining pan juices. Serve warm or at room temperature.
